mardi 15 février 2011

Facebook passe le cap des 10 000 serveurs (Apache, MySql, Memcached)

Facebook poursuit sa croissance, ils viennent en effet de passer le cap des 10 000 serveurs. Chiffre impressionnant mais pour comprendre l’architecture il est necessaire de descendre un peu plus dans le détail.

En effet sur ces 10 000 serveurs près de 20% sont des serveurs MySQL, ils sont épaulés par un petit millier de serveurs memcached. Au niveau hardware il s’agit de serveurs Rackable, encore peu connu en France mais utilisé par des grands acteurs du web (Amazon, Yahoo, YouTube, etc..)

 Depuis de début de l’année Facebook ajoute plusieurs dizaines de serveurs par jour (certaines extrapolations arrivent à un chiffre de 45 serveurs/jours). Et miracle de l’automatisation, d’après les derniers propos de Jeff Rothschild ils ne sont que 2 administrateurs BDD pour gérer les 1800 serveurs MySQL !


Aucun commentaire:

Enregistrer un commentaire